OLIVER T. KERN
Oliver T. Kern, 71 years old, died last night at his home, 1608 St. Joseph avenue. Mr. Kern was formerly employed by the Graham Ship-By-Truck Co. Inc., the Burlington railroad, and the old Kansas City, Clay County and St. Joseph Interurban Line. He was a member of the First English Lutheran Church and St. Joseph Lodge No. 78, A. F. & A. M. Surviving are his wife, Mrs. Maud Kern of the home; a daughter, Mrs. Lee B. Hoffmister, Alameda, Calif.; two sisters, Mrs. Hugh Andrews and Mrs. Rosce Rainey, St. Joseph; two brothers, Stanley Kern, living in Mexico, and Paul Kern, Bedford, Ind. The body is at the Stamey mortuary.
Str. Joseph Gazette
22 Jan. 1951 Mon.
